General Info
In Block
b655fe8054ddaf46eca6ca0fa656d6db6ba88859823d28d5563477261bca6577
In block height
Total Input
3405420.92718106 RDD
Total Output
3408455.11714321 RDD
Transaction Details
Fee
0 RDD
mined Mon, 11 Mar 2024 11:03:50 UTC
From
3405420.92718106 RDD